Output bb5ebc837d8824fdf27f892173479993ac24609ab5a9e2e336ba82022cd8e8e6:7

value
3425592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e86eb9352902ef5a018b2a7b703ee512e46dd3a6 OP_EQUALVERIFY OP_CHECKSIG
address
1NBzQhx8e188dg38TSFJuj6AxTCUe583NP
transaction
bb5ebc837d8824fdf27f892173479993ac24609ab5a9e2e336ba82022cd8e8e6
spent
true